Fruithurst is a town in Cleburne County, Alabama, United States. At the 2020 census, the population was 235. The residents soon changed the settlement's name to Zidonia, a name derived from the biblical city of Sidon, or Zidon. Fruithurst's early history is unusual in Alabama because the town quickly became an agricultural experiment conducted by the Alabama Fruit Growers and Winery Association (AFG&W). Filter. Fruithurst, in central Cleburne County, was the site of a winery that became a popular tourist attraction for a time during the late nineteenth century. In 1894 the Alabama Fruit Growers and Winery Association (AFG&W), composed of northern owners came to the area then known as Zidonia, previously Summit Cut, and began negotiations for land.
